Historically, Indian women lived in joint families (three to four generations under one roof). This system provided a safety net: childcare was shared, financial stress was diluted, and elders passed down cultural and culinary wisdom. However, it also came with a loss of privacy and autonomy, often monitored by elder female in-laws or saas (mother-in-law).
The lifestyle of a traditional Indian woman often begins before sunrise. Rooted in the Ayurvedic concept of Brahma Muhurta (the time of creation), waking up early is considered essential for physical health and mental clarity.
